Not saying that I do this regullary, but here was the basic thesis (late into a long live session). The belief is that people are becoming more aware and resilient to the late position raise-cbet-steal action-making it a little harder to play. Also because so many people are trying to steal limp pots-more people are limping with monsters-making post flop play very interesting. But with the average player becoming more position aware, a UTG preflop raise looks more intimadating, along with a double barrel cbet. (it seems that in live games, they call the flop and fold the turn).

Of course with that said, I still play a very tight game OOP.
